Struct comfy_wgpu::FilterHandle
pub struct FilterHandle { /* private fields */ }Expand description
Controls a filter effect.
Implementations§
§impl FilterHandle
impl FilterHandle
pub fn set_mode(&mut self, mode: FilterMode) -> Result<(), CommandError>
pub fn set_mode(&mut self, mode: FilterMode) -> Result<(), CommandError>
Sets the frequencies that the filter will remove.
pub fn set_cutoff(
&mut self,
cutoff: impl Into<Value<f64>>,
tween: Tween
) -> Result<(), CommandError>
pub fn set_cutoff( &mut self, cutoff: impl Into<Value<f64>>, tween: Tween ) -> Result<(), CommandError>
Sets the cutoff frequency of the filter (in hertz).
pub fn set_resonance(
&mut self,
resonance: impl Into<Value<f64>>,
tween: Tween
) -> Result<(), CommandError>
pub fn set_resonance( &mut self, resonance: impl Into<Value<f64>>, tween: Tween ) -> Result<(), CommandError>
Sets the resonance of the filter.
Auto Trait Implementations§
impl RefUnwindSafe for FilterHandle
impl Send for FilterHandle
impl Sync for FilterHandle
impl Unpin for FilterHandle
impl UnwindSafe for FilterHandle
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more